Duke University
Take a tour around the gorgeous campus adorned with Georgian style and neo-Gothic architecture. This esteemed college in the country is the original Trinity College.

Duke University Chapel
Ring bells at the towering chapel situated at the center of the Duke campus, which was constructed in Collegiate Gothic style in 1932.

Durham Bulls Athletic Park
Like baseball? Then, you have to join the loud cheers for Durham Bulls minor league team, the local baseball-team. Not far away is the original stadium where Bull Durham was filmed in 1988.

Durham Performing Arts Center
You do not want to miss out attending a show at an art center that has third highest ticket sales in the country. From Broadway to theater, the center is attract more than 200 performances every year.

Duke Lemur Center
Second to Madagascar, the center has the highest number of Lemurs. Make memories with the animal and learn about nature conservation at the Duke Lemur Center.

Eno River State Park
A peaceful retreat from the urban life, Cox Mountain at the park is a good option to hike and the river purvey angling and kayaking.

Nasher Museum of Art
Experience art like never before. Located in Duke University campus, the art museum features pre-Columbian artwork, African masks, classical paintings, sculptures, photography and much more.

Museum of Life & Science
A great way to spend time with kids. The science museum has interactive exhibits for kids and is equally enjoyable for adults. The museum also has a space for lemurs, black bears and butterflies.
Bennett Place Historic Site
A site that marks the end of Civil War in 1865 when the largest troop of American Civil War surrendered. You can pay a visit and know more about the place and the struggle.

The Carolina Theatre
Book your ticket for a show at the historic theater which held the world-premier of movie Bull Durham. The theater is a magnet for artists and film festivals all year-round.
